什么';Jhipster UAA和cloud foundry UAA的区别是什么

什么';Jhipster UAA和cloud foundry UAA的区别是什么,jhipster,Jhipster,Jhipster UAA和cloud foundry UAA之间有什么区别,它们彼此兼容吗?这并不是全部描述,而是从 JHipster UAA是一种用户记帐和授权服务,用于使用OAuth2授权协议保护JHipster微服务 为了将JHipster UAA与cloudfoundrys UAA等其他“UAA”明确区分开来,JHipster UAA是一个完全配置的OAuth2授权服务器,其中包含用户和角色端点,封装在一个常见的JHipster应用程序中。这允许开发人员深入配置其用户域的各个方面,而不限

Jhipster UAA和cloud foundry UAA之间有什么区别,它们彼此兼容吗?

这并不是全部描述,而是从

JHipster UAA是一种用户记帐和授权服务,用于使用OAuth2授权协议保护JHipster微服务

为了将JHipster UAA与cloudfoundrys UAA等其他“UAA”明确区分开来,JHipster UAA是一个完全配置的OAuth2授权服务器,其中包含用户和角色端点,封装在一个常见的JHipster应用程序中。这允许开发人员深入配置其用户域的各个方面,而不限制其他现成UAA的策略

我认为JHipster UAA只是一个spring引导应用程序(调整了a-la JHipster…但没有角度客户端),它使用@EnableAuthorizationServer使UAA应用程序充当oauth2授权服务器——向客户端应用程序(本例中为JHipster网关)授予令牌调用资源服务器并提供资源服务器用于验证令牌的公钥。JHipster UAA目前主要是一个服务器端应用程序。它具有授权服务器代码并存储实际用户信息,但本身没有用于管理这些用户的UI(管理它的UI在每个网关应用程序上重复)。JHipster的UAA也不能进行单点登录(SSO)(与cloudfoundry UAA不同),因为它不会在浏览器中公开在授权服务器上创建会话所需的登录端点,从而在客户端(或网关)应用程序之间启用SSO

Cloudfoundry的UAA更全面,但做的事情与oauth2授权服务器做的差不多。就目前而言,cloudfoundry是一款更成熟、更灵活的应用程序,但尚未与jhipster进行开箱即用的集成

我目前仍然有一个旧的公共github回购协议,它将jhipster与cloudfoundry uaa集成在一起,但jhipster自那以后发生了很大的变化